    My cousin is single, and he has recently graduated from medical school in India. I am trying to have him come visit the US. He has never visited before, and trying to figure out the best way to increase his chances of getting a visa. There is possibility that he will pursue further studies here sometime in the future. His family is well established, and all live in India and he is the eldest son. Is there any hope? What can we do?
    thanks for your help!

  • #2
    He needs to overcome 214(b) on his own. There is little you can do.

    He must apply on his own and show strong ties to his home country. A job, property, family, etc.
